titleOfInvention | Aqueous dispersion stabilizer for fine particulate inorganic powder |
abstract | PURPOSE: To obtain an aqueous dispersion stabilizer for a fine particulate inorg. powder having good dispersibility and re-dispersibility by using a water-soluble polymer with a specific mean mol.wt. having a functional group selected from a sulfone group in its molecule. n CONSTITUTION: An aqueous dispersion stability for a fine particulate inorg. powder with a mean particle diameter of 0.01-1.0μm is obtained by using a water-soluble polymer having one or more kind of a functional group selected from a sulfone group, a carboxyl group and a hydroxyl group in its molecule and characterized by that a mean MW is 2,000-50,000 and the content of a component with a mol.wt. of 1,000 or less is below 5wt.%. This aqueous dispersion stabilizer shows good dispersibility of a fine particulate inorg. powder and generates no sediment or hard cake during long-time preservation and also has good re-dispersibility. n COPYRIGHT: (C)1992,JPO&Japio |
